Foodnet Meals on Wheels is hiring a full-time Client Services Coordinator.
We are the only agency in Tompkins County serving older adults through home delivered meals, nutrition services and friendly safety checks every day! Are you an organized, detail-oriented, and community-minded professional who cares about the health of our senior neighbors? Join the team dedicated to the health of our most vulnerable neighbors.
As the successful Client Services Coordinator, you will:
- Serve as a key member of the Foodnet Client Services team at the Triphammer Road location working Monday – Friday between 7:00 am and 3:30 pm. This is a 40-hour a week, non-exempt position without weekend or evening shifts.
- Answer client and caregiver phone calls and greet clients and visitors via email, phone and in person, and respond to inquiries about the organization and programs.
- Coordinate client intake processes and assist Registered Dietician by coordinating client home visits.
- Track and record meals and participation count in specialized databases and generate reports.
- Conduct driver client check-ins daily and record/report outcomes in designated databases.
- Assist as needed with distribution of daily route sheets, monthly menus and other client communications, coordinate printer/copier maintenance and maintain related supplies and orders.
- Lead and coordinate technical and/or confidential communication with both internal and external stakeholders, as needed.
- Prepare billing to providers and clients and follow approved cash handling procedures and accurately submit claims for reimbursements.
- Coordinate monthly staff meetings and ensure regular communication with Foodnet staff.
- Work with a fun, energetic group of individuals who are committed to assisting our senior neighbors live independently.
- Become an active participant in Foodnet’s commitment to creating a diverse and fully inclusive workplace that strengthens our organization and enhances our ability to adapt to change.
- Enjoy a collaborative and effective partnership with the Foodnet staff, Board of Directors, volunteers, Tompkins County Office of the Aging and other community agencies.
- Enjoy personal and sick time off, including 13 paid holidays in 2025, and a free Employee Assistance Program to encourage positive mental health for all employees and their dependents.
- Non-Exempt, hourly wage $20.00 per hour for 40 hours per week.
To be a successful Client Services Coordinator, you need:
- Skills or background related or a high school graduate equivalent. A college degree in a human service-related subject or senior services is welcome.
- More than two years of experience in a fast-paced human services administrative office, experience working with older adults, individuals with chronic illness or individuals living with physical, cognitive, intellectual, mental or developmental challenges is a plus.
- A valid NYS driver’s license with clean driving and safety record.
- A good sense of humor and ability to see good in others.
- An interest in social services, food security and senior health and making our community a better place.
- A collaborative and flexible work style and a willingness to communicate effectively as a part of a multifaceted and fun team.
- Food service experience is not required but is also welcome.
